DIY for dads - last minute St Patrick's Day accessory

If you're still looking for a last minute St Patrick's day accessory - check this out. Make a four-leaf clover necklace with the kids!

Things you will need:
* Craft Glue
* Pencil
* Contact Paper, 3" X 3"
* Scissors
* Marker
* Hole Puncher
* Ribbon, 3' of 1/4" wide or cord, any color
* Pony Beads, any color, 1 or more


Step by step instructions
1) Take the backing off of the contact paper and place on to a flat, surface that will not be disturbed for 24 hours.
2) Smooth the middle of the contact paper out, but leave the corners loose so you can remove it later.
3) With the pencil, trace a 2 inch four-leaf clover onto the contact paper with a pencil.
Note: Get a four-leaf clover pattern here.
4) Fill the trace in completely with glue, making sure there are no bubbles.
5) Allow to dry (typically 2 hours but could take longer)
6) If you do not want a white clover, then color with a marker, even washable markers work, once it dries.
7) Once the marker dries, pull the contact paper off of the surface and remove the glue shaped clover from the contact paper.
8) Punch a hole in the center of the clover.
9) Thread the ribbon through the hole.
10) Thread both ends of the ribbon through a pony bead to secure the pendant.
11) Thread as many beads as you like on to the ribbon.
12) Tie the ends of the ribbon together to wear the necklace.
